CustardGod
Results
3
comments of
CustardGod
Seems like it.
DMCA it seems Every video on the site says "Due to dmca / copyright law the content you're trying to view is unavailble."
No it's official. Front page of their website says they're closing > : ( Goodbye. > It’s finally time for us to use the cliche saying “All good things must...